Driver hits woman pulling kids in wagon on MN street, flees; 1 child badly hurt

A driver plowed into a woman pulling her children in a wagon in a Twin Cities intersection and fled the scene, leaving one of the kids severely injured, officials said.

The incident occurred about 8:20 p.m. Thursday at the intersection of Mitchell Road and Chestnut Drive in Eden Prairie, police said.

A Police Department report obtained by the Minnesota Star Tribune listed the injured victims as Spogmai Kamawal and her children, 2-year-old Somaia and 11-month-old Samir. The family lives less than a half-mile from the crash scene, the report said.

Somaia was in critical condition as of Friday afternoon, according to HCMC. Spogmai Kamawal and Samir were treated at the hospital and released, police said.

“Our hearts are with this family during what is an unimaginably difficult time,” read a statement from Police Sgt. Bryan Dean. “This type of reckless and tragic act will not go unanswered. We are committed to finding the individual responsible and holding them fully accountable.”

The woman was in the crosswalk while crossing Mitchell Road near Pheasant Woods Park. She had four children with her, two of them in a wagon she was pulling.

A white car heading north on Mitchell struck Spogmai Kamawal and Samir and Somaia in the wagon before it kept going. A piece of a car mirror was left at the scene.
